About
Science Journal by Arduino is a free, open-source app that transforms smartphones into portable science tools, enabling students to collect, visualize, and analyze real-time data using built-in sensors or external Arduino boards. This empowers them to conduct hands-on experiments anywhere, fostering inquiry-based learning and making STEM education more accessible and engaging for educators and students alike.
How to Use
1. Download and install the Science Journal by Arduino app on your smartphone or tablet.
2. Start a new experiment within the app and give it a title and description.
3. Use your device's built-in sensors (light, sound, accelerometer) or connect external sensors via Arduino to collect data.
4. Record observations, add photos, and analyze your data within the app to draw conclusions.

Frequently Asked Questions
What is Science Journal by Arduino?▾
Science Journal by Arduino is a free digital science notebook designed for conducting experiments. It allows users to capture data from device sensors, record observations, and organize scientific projects. It's an intuitive tool for documenting and exploring the world around you.
Is Science Journal by Arduino free?▾
Yes, Science Journal by Arduino is completely free to use. This makes it highly accessible for students, educators, and citizen scientists to engage in hands-on scientific inquiry without any cost barriers, promoting widespread adoption in educational settings.
Who is Science Journal by Arduino best for?▾
It is ideal for students, educators, and anyone interested in hands-on science education. The platform supports engaging learners in scientific method by allowing them to conduct experiments, collect data using device sensors, and record observations in a digital format.
How does Science Journal by Arduino help with experiments?▾
It transforms your device into a scientific tool, enabling you to use built-in sensors (like light, sound, motion) to collect real-time data for experiments. You can record hypotheses, observations, and data in one digital notebook, fostering active learning and scientific exploration.
